Comprehending the Role of a Window Specialist
A window specialist is an experienced specialist who focuses on the installation, repair, and maintenance of windows. Their knowledge covers a large range of services, including:
Window Installation: From picking the ideal kind of windows to the actual installation process, a window specialist ensures that windows fit perfectly and work effectively.
Window Repair: They can diagnose problems such as drafts, leakages, and broken glass and advise suitable repair methods.
Window Maintenance: Regular upkeep is important for the longevity of windows. A window specialist can provide services to keep windows in leading condition.
Consultation: They can recommend homeowners on the best types of windows for their particular needs, considering elements such as insulation, soundproofing, and security.

Selecting the right window specialist is vital for the success of your project. Here are some essential elements to think about:
Experience and Qualifications: Look for a specialist with adequate experience in window installation and repair, ensuring they can handle various kinds of windows.
Licensing and Insurance: Ensure that the specialist is certified and insured. This protects you from possible liability in case of mishaps or damages.
Recommendations and Reviews: Check online reviews and demand references from previous customers to determine the quality of work and customer satisfaction.
Portfolio: A reliable window specialist ought to have a portfolio showcasing previous tasks. This will give you a sense of their style and capabilities.
Quotes and Estimates: Obtain several quotes to compare costs. A transparent quote will help prevent surprise costs later on.
Guarantee and Service Agreements: Inquire about service warranties for both product or services. This guarantees that you are covered in case of future problems.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)What types of windows do specialists generally work with?
Window specialists typically deal with various kinds of windows, including double-hung windows, casement windows, moving windows, bay windows, and custom-made styles. They can encourage on the best option based on your requirements.
How long does window installation typically take?
The time it requires to install windows varies based upon the type and number of windows being set up. Typically, installation can take anywhere from a few hours to a number of days.
Can I employ a window specialist for repairs just?
Yes! Many window specialists offer repair services. If you have existing windows that need attention, you can hire them specifically for repairs without a total installation.
Are energy-efficient windows worth the financial investment?
Yes, energy-efficient windows frequently spend for themselves with time through lower energy expenses. They provide better insulation and can substantially improve your home's convenience.
How can I keep my windows?
Routine maintenance can include cleaning the glass, inspecting seals, checking for drafts, and lubricating moving parts. A window specialist can offer a maintenance schedule customized for your windows.
